More than 150 students in Lynnfield Middle School’s Spanish classes recently created a Day of the Dead community alter titled "Butterflies & Memories." The students, in collaboration with Casa de Artesanos and A Healthy Lynnfield, created this art installation to share a cultural heritage while also stressing sustainable art and mental health awareness. Lynnfield High School and the Lynnfield Senior Center are launching a community partnership designed to support senior citizens with technology use. The second Tech Help for Seniors session will take place on Wednesday, Oct. 29, from 10-11:00 a.m. in the Lynnfield High School library.
